But where do people with disabilities fit in? \nIn the UK\, one in five of the working age population are classified as disabled. Yet a small percentage of those with a disability feel that there are opportunities in the creative industries. For example: \n\nOnly a quarter feel they have access to the contacts and networks needed to progress their creative career (vs. 62% of general respondents).\n88% cite the two biggest barriers s: lack of employer understanding of ‘reasonable adjustments’\, and awareness of disability issues among colleagues. In fact many candidates choose not to disclose disability to potential or current employers.\n\nFormal training in key areas like production techniques\, idea generation\, technical skills\, communication skills\, as well as a general lack of employer engagement are all significant factors. DESCRIPTION:When entering the Fast-Moving Consumer Goods (FMCG) sector\, a meeting with a retail buyer could be the most lucrative you will ever have. The more innovative your offering the greater your chances of capturing interest. \nFrom articulating your innovation to understanding the process required as well as securing that initial meeting to entering a buyer mindset\, this seminar will help you prepare to be in the best position to stand out from the rest and persuade a retailer to take a chance on you. \nThis is a unique opportunity to connect with a leading industry expert to gain tangible and competitive edge to your innovative FMCG business. \nTopics covered include: \n\nPreparing to approach the buyer\nEngaging the buyer\nUnderstanding the buyer’s mindset\nBenchmarking your product against your competitors\nTop tips for elevator pitch and selling yourself and your innovation\n\nJoin us at Innovation Factory\, for our first in person seminar in over 18 months\, for an opportunity to hear from the expert and connect with other FMCG innovators. \nCompany Profile \nMervyn Jones and Associates\, founded in 2016\, provides services and training to local food and drink producers. Mervyn worked in Retail and Procurement for 30 years\, including the Henderson Group for 14 years and 7 years as a Buyer with Asda working on their Local Team in NI and Scotland\, before setting up his own company to deliver training and services to Local NI and ROI producers. \nOver the past 6 years\, Mervyn has worked with local companies including Mash Direct\, Suki Tea\, Connolly Meats and Maine\, delivered training and mentoring for Invest NI in addition to training companies on the Aldi Grow and Lidl Kickstart Programmes. \nWho is this for? \nAny SME in the FMCG/food sector who has an idea or has a food product and would like to bring it to market. \nIt is aimed at companies wishing to supply into Convenience and Multiple operators such as Spar / Musgrave and Tesco / Asda.

DESCRIPTION:Workshop Overview: \nThis workshop will be very helpful for businesses that have either already been innovating within their field or who are considering a new project which has an unknown outcome. \nHMRC created the R&D Tax incentive scheme in 2000 and it is now the largest tax incentive that they offer. It is in place to reward innovation and problem-solving for limited companies in the UK & ROI (ROI scheme is governed by Revenue Commissioners). \nIf a business has spent time and capital to solve or attempt to solve a problem which could drive their sector forward\, there is a good chance that they qualify for a tax reclaim.\nThe reclaim can be taken as a deduction to future corporation tax or can also be taken as a cash payment.
